Item 4.01 Changes in Registrant’s Certifying Accountant.

 

On June 3, 2025, Willamette Valley Vineyards, Inc. (the “Company”) was notified that Moss Adams LLP (“Moss Adams”), the Company's independent registered public accounting firm, merged with Baker Tilly US, LLP (“Baker Tilly”), effective on June 3, 2025, and that the combined audit practices operate as Baker Tilly. In connection with the notification of the merger, Moss Adams resigned as the auditors of the Company and the Audit Committee of the Company’s Board of Directors (the “Audit Committee”) approved the appointment of Baker Tilly, as the successor to Moss Adams, as the Company’s independent registered public accounting firm for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2025.

 

The Audit Committee appointed Moss Adams as the Company’s independent registered public accounting firm in 2004 and 2023. The audit report of Moss Adams on the Company’s consolidated financial statements for the years ended December 31, 2024 and 2023, did not contain an adverse opinion or a disclaimer of opinion, and was not qualified or modified as to uncertainty, audit scope or accounting principles. During the years ended December 31, 2024 and 2023, and the subsequent interim period through June 3, 2025, there were no (i) disagreements (as defined in Item 304(a)(1)(iv) of Regulation S-K and the related instructions to Item 304 of Regulation S-K) between the Company and Moss Adams on any matter of accounting principles or practices, financial statement disclosure, or auditing scope or procedure, which disagreements, if not resolved to the satisfaction of Moss Adams, would have caused Moss Adams to make reference to the subject matter of such disagreements in connection with its report, or (ii) “reportable events,” as described in Item 304(a)(1)(v) of Regulation S-K, that would require disclosure under Item 304(a)(1)(v) of Regulation S-K.

 

During the years ended December 31, 2024 and 2023, and the subsequent interim period through the date of this Current Report on Form 8-K, neither the Company, nor any person acting on its behalf, consulted Baker Tilly regarding (i) the application of accounting principles to a specified transaction, either completed or proposed, (ii) the type of the audit opinion that might be rendered on the Company’s financial statements, and Baker Tilly did not provide any written report or oral advice to the Company that Baker Tilly concluded was an important factor considered by the Company in reaching a decision as to the accounting, auditing or financial reporting issue, or (iii) any matter that was either the subject of a disagreement (as defined in Item 304(a)(1)(iv) of Regulation S-K and the related instructions to Item 304 of Regulation S-K) or a reportable event of the type described in Item 304(a)(1)(v) of Regulation S-K.

 

The Company furnished Moss Adams with a copy of the disclosure in this Item 4.01 and requested that Moss Adams furnish the Company with a letter addressed to the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ission stating whether Moss Adams agrees with the statements made by the Company in this Item 4.01, and if not, stating the respects in which it does not agree. Moss Adams furnished such a letter, a copy of which is filed as Exhibit 16.1 to this report.
